1 Install Instructions for libsamplerate | |
2 ====================================== | |
3 | |
4 The following instructions explain how to install libsamplerate under | |
5 Linux and other Unix like systems including Mac OSX. (For windows, | |
6 see http://www.mega-nerd.com/SRC/win32.html). | |
7 | |
8 Preliminaries | |
9 ------------- | |
10 1) Included with libsamplerate is a command line program named | |
11 sndfile-resample which uses libnsdile: | |
12 | |
13 http://www.mega-nerd.com/libsndfile/ | |
14 | |
15 for file I/O. If you want to use sndfile-resample you need to | |
16 ensure that libsndfile is correctly installed first. If it is, the | |
17 command "pkg-config --cflags --libs sndfile" should print out | |
18 something like this: | |
19 | |
20 -lsndfile | |
21 | |
22 If pkg-config doesn't exist you will need need to install it. If | |
23 pkg-config cannot find libsndfile you may need install it. If you | |
24 install from from a Linux distribution package, make sure you also | |
25 install the libsndfile-devel package which contains the header files. | |
26 | |
27 If libsndfile is installed, you may need to set the PKG_CONFIG_PATH | |
28 environment variable. If libsndfile is installed in /usr/local/lib, | |
29 you will need to set PKG_CONFIG_PATH using: | |
30 | |
31 export PKG_CONFIG_PATH=/usr/local/lib/pkgconfig | |
32 | |
33 Pkg-config should now work. If it doesn't you need to fix it if you | |
34 want to use sndfile-resample. | |
35 | |
36 2) The included tests suite for libsamplerate needs libfftw3 which is | |
37 available here: | |
38 | |
39 http://www.fftw.org/ | |
40 | |
41 If FFTW3 is not available, libsamplerate should still compile and | |
42 install without problems but the test suite will not be as | |
43 comprehensive as it normally is. | |
44 | |
45 Building | |
46 -------- | |
47 Building and verifying libsamplerate is a four or five step process. | |
48 | |
49 1) The first step is to run configure | |
50 | |
51 ./configure | |
52 | |
53 which should print out something like the following: | |
54 | |
55 checking build system type... | |
56 ... | |
57 ... | |
58 -=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-= Configuration Complete =-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=-=- | |
59 | |
60 Configuration summary : | |
61 | |
62 Version : ..................... X.Y.Z | |
63 Enable debugging : ............ no | |
64 | |
65 Tools : | |
66 | |
67 Compiler is GCC : ............. yes | |
68 GCC major version : ........... 3 | |
69 | |
70 Extra tools required for testing and examples : | |
71 | |
72 Use FFTW : .................... yes | |
73 Have libsndfile : ............. yes | |
74 | |
75 Installation directories : | |
76 | |
77 Library directory : ........... /usr/local/lib | |
78 Program directory : ........... /usr/local/bin | |
79 Pkgconfig directory : ......... /usr/local/lib/pkgconfig | |
80 | |
81 Compiling some other packages against libsamplerate may require | |
82 the addition of "/usr/local/lib/pkgconfig" to the | |
83 PKG_CONFIG_PATH environment variable. | |
84 | |
85 There are a number of configure options. See the output of | |
86 configure when run with the --help command line option. | |
87 | |
88 2) If all goes well with the above then compiling the library can be | |
89 done with | |
90 | |
91 make | |
92 | |
93 3) When that has finished, the test suite can be run using: | |
94 | |
95 make check | |
96 | |
97 4) The final step is to install the library. This step needs to be | |
98 carried out as the root user (or with sudo): | |
99 | |
100 make install | |
101 | |
102 This command will by default install the library in the directory | |
103 /usr/local/lib. It can in installed in other location by using the | |
104 --prefix option in step 1). | |
105 | |
106 5) On linux, one more step is required, the registering of the library | |
107 with the system. This is done by running the following command | |
108 (also as the root user): | |
109 | |
110 ldconfig -v | |
111 | |
112 As a final test, you can run | |
113 | |
114 sndfile-resample | |
115 | |
116 to make sure everything is installed correctly. | |
